Obviously Gen X is a big part of their core audience. But literally every member of the band is/was a boomer. They formed in 1973, the first album came out in 75, when the first of Gen X were barely 10 years old, and the oldest boomers were only 30. Even though the peak of their popularity was later 70s through the 80s, I figure it's fair to say that there is a pretty sizable chunk of their fandom in both generations. (And early millennials, too. I'm early Gen X and my oldest kids are early millennials. Way bigger fans than I ever was.)
